What is Hedgehog (HEDGEHOG)?

Hedgehog (HEDGEHOG) represents an innovative automated strategy built on the Ethereum blockchain. Its primary objective is to generate yield in ETH (Ether) by strategically providing liquidity to the Uniswap V3 decentralized exchange. A key aspect of Hedgehog’s design is its mechanism for hedging against impermanent loss, a common risk associated with providing liquidity in decentralized finance (DeFi). To mitigate this risk, Hedgehog utilizes Squeeth, a sophisticated options protocol. In essence, Hedgehog aims to offer a streamlined approach to earning ETH in the DeFi space while actively managing the inherent risks involved. It seeks to automate the process of liquidity provision and risk mitigation, potentially making it more accessible to a wider range of users.

How Does Hedgehog (HEDGEHOG) Work?

The functionality of Hedgehog (HEDGEHOG) revolves around a combination of liquidity provision and risk management strategies implemented on the Ethereum network. First, it provides liquidity to Uniswap V3. Uniswap V3 allows for concentrated liquidity, meaning liquidity providers can allocate their capital within specific price ranges, increasing capital efficiency. However, this also increases the risk of impermanent loss. Impermanent loss occurs when the price of the assets provided as liquidity diverges, leading to a loss relative to simply holding the assets. To counteract this, Hedgehog employs Squeeth, a protocol that allows for hedging against price volatility. Squeeth involves complex derivatives, specifically options contracts, that are designed to offset the potential losses arising from impermanent loss. The integration of Uniswap V3 liquidity provision and Squeeth-based hedging is automated through smart contracts. These smart contracts execute the strategies autonomously, reducing the need for manual intervention. The overall goal is to create a system that automatically generates yield in ETH while actively protecting against the financial risks associated with liquidity provision in a volatile market.

Hedgehog (HEDGEHOG) Key Features and Technology

Several key features and technological components underpin the functionality and value proposition of Hedgehog (HEDGEHOG):

  • Automated Strategy: Hedgehog automates the process of providing liquidity and hedging against impermanent loss, streamlining the earning process for users.
  • Uniswap V3 Integration: Leveraging the concentrated liquidity features of Uniswap V3 to maximize capital efficiency and potential yield.
  • Squeeth Hedging: Employing Squeeth, a derivative protocol, to effectively hedge against impermanent loss, mitigating financial risk.
  • Smart Contracts: The core logic and execution of the strategy are encoded in secure and transparent smart contracts deployed on the Ethereum blockchain.
  • ETH Yield Generation: The primary objective is to earn ETH, a leading cryptocurrency, through liquidity provision and strategic risk management.
  • Risk Mitigation: The focus on hedging against impermanent loss is a central differentiating factor, appealing to risk-averse users.
  • Decentralized Finance (DeFi): Hedgehog operates entirely within the DeFi ecosystem, leveraging the benefits of decentralization, transparency, and immutability.

The underlying technology relies heavily on the Ethereum blockchain’s capabilities for smart contract execution and decentralized applications (dApps). The security and reliability of the smart contracts are paramount to the overall success of the platform.

What is Hedgehog (HEDGEHOG) Used For?

The primary use case for Hedgehog (HEDGEHOG) is to earn ETH (Ether) passively through automated liquidity provision and risk management strategies. It provides a streamlined way for users to participate in DeFi yield generation without requiring extensive technical knowledge or active management. Individuals can deposit their ETH into the Hedgehog platform, and the smart contracts automatically deploy the capital to Uniswap V3 and manage the Squeeth hedging positions. Hedgehog can be used by individuals who want to earn yield on their ETH holdings without having to actively manage their positions or understand the complexities of impermanent loss and derivatives. It is also potentially useful for DAOs (Decentralized Autonomous Organizations) that hold ETH and are looking for ways to generate revenue from their treasury holdings. The automated and risk-managed approach makes it a potentially attractive option for organizations seeking a passive income stream in the DeFi space. Ultimately, Hedgehog aims to broaden the accessibility of sophisticated DeFi strategies to a wider range of users, contributing to the growth and adoption of the decentralized financial ecosystem.

How Do You Buy Hedgehog (HEDGEHOG)?

Acquiring Hedgehog (HEDGEHOG) tokens generally involves a multi-step process common to purchasing many cryptocurrencies in the decentralized finance (DeFi) space. Typically, you will need to first acquire ETH (Ether), as HEDGEHOG is an ERC-20 token built on the Ethereum blockchain. ETH can be purchased on major centralized exchanges such as Coinbase, Binance, Kraken, or Gemini. Once you have ETH, you’ll need a compatible cryptocurrency wallet, such as MetaMask, Trust Wallet, or Ledger (with MetaMask integration), to interact with decentralized exchanges (DEXs). The next step usually involves connecting your wallet to a DEX that lists HEDGEHOG, such as Uniswap V3. On the DEX, you can swap your ETH for HEDGEHOG tokens. It’s essential to verify the contract address of HEDGEHOG on the DEX to ensure you’re trading the correct token. Furthermore, be aware of potential gas fees (transaction fees on the Ethereum network), which can fluctuate depending on network congestion. Slippage tolerance settings may need to be adjusted to ensure the transaction goes through, especially for tokens with lower liquidity. Finally, double-check all transaction details before confirming the swap to avoid errors or loss of funds. This process is generally applicable to buying many ERC-20 tokens, and it’s important to understand the risks involved before participating in DeFi activities.

How Do You Store Hedgehog (HEDGEHOG)?

Storing Hedgehog (HEDGEHOG) securely requires a compatible cryptocurrency wallet that supports ERC-20 tokens, as HEDGEHOG operates on the Ethereum blockchain. There are primarily two types of wallets available: software wallets (hot wallets) and hardware wallets (cold wallets). Software wallets are generally free and convenient to use, often available as browser extensions (like MetaMask) or mobile apps (like Trust Wallet). While convenient, they are considered less secure as their private keys are stored online. Hardware wallets, such as Ledger or Trezor, provide a higher level of security by storing your private keys offline. These devices connect to your computer or mobile device when you need to make a transaction, but the keys themselves never leave the device.

Here’s a breakdown of wallet options:

Software Wallets (Hot Wallets):

* MetaMask: A popular browser extension and mobile app.
* Trust Wallet: A mobile-only wallet offering a user-friendly interface.
* Coinbase Wallet: A separate app from the Coinbase exchange.

Hardware Wallets (Cold Wallets):

* Ledger Nano S/X: Secure hardware wallets with support for a wide range of cryptocurrencies and integration with MetaMask.
* Trezor Model T: Another reputable hardware wallet with a touch screen interface.

When choosing a wallet, consider your security needs and the amount of HEDGEHOG you plan to store. For smaller amounts, a software wallet may suffice, but for larger holdings, a hardware wallet is highly recommended to protect your assets from potential security threats.

Future Outlook and Analysis for Hedgehog (HEDGEHOG)

The future outlook for Hedgehog (HEDGEHOG) depends on several factors, including the overall growth and stability of the DeFi ecosystem, the continued success of Uniswap V3, and the adoption and reliability of Squeeth. The key value proposition of Hedgehog lies in its automated risk management strategy, which aims to mitigate impermanent loss. The effectiveness of this strategy in various market conditions will be crucial for attracting and retaining users. Widespread adoption of Hedgehog will depend on its ability to consistently generate competitive yields while effectively managing risk. Any vulnerabilities or exploits in the smart contracts could significantly damage the project’s reputation and adoption. Competition from other DeFi yield optimization platforms will also play a role. As the DeFi space evolves, new and more efficient strategies may emerge, potentially challenging Hedgehog’s dominance. Furthermore, regulatory developments in the cryptocurrency space could impact the accessibility and viability of DeFi platforms like Hedgehog. To remain competitive, Hedgehog may need to adapt its strategies and expand its offerings to cater to evolving market demands and regulatory landscapes. The success of Hedgehog also hinges on the continued innovation and development within the Squeeth protocol, as its hedging capabilities are integral to the platform’s risk management approach.
